Police Nab Man, 22, With 4 Sacks of Bhang

Kaloleni, Kenya — A 22-year-old man has landed in police custody after being caught with four sacks of bhang in a major drug bust at Nyalani village, Kilifi County.

The suspect, identified as Emmanuel Mwanyae, was arrested following a tip-off from vigilant members of the public. Acting swiftly on the information, officers from Kaloleni Police Station launched an operation that led to his capture and the seizure of the large haul of narcotics.

Confirming the incident, authorities revealed that the bhang is being held as an exhibit while Mwanyae undergoes police processing. He is expected to be arraigned in court soon, where he will face drug-related charges.

This latest crackdown highlights ongoing efforts by security agencies to combat drug trafficking in the coastal region. Police have lauded residents for their cooperation and urged the public to remain vigilant and report suspicious activities to curb the spread of narcotics.

Investigations are underway to establish the source and intended distribution network of the seized bhang.
